    Bed Bath & Beyond net surged 15%. eBay agreed to acquire Braintree for $800 million in cash. Ferrellgas loss narrowed and Hertz Global plunged after weak full-year guidance. H.B. Fuller net jumped 6% as revenue grew 3%. Jabil Circuit profit surged 53%. McCormick reported flat net.

Bed Bath & Beyond Inc ((BBBY)) climbed 4.4% to $77.51 after the home furnishings retailer reported net sales in the second-quarter ending in August jumped 8.9% to $2.82 billion. Comparable store sales in the quarter increased 3.7%.

Net income in the quarter surged 15% to $294.3 million or diluted earnings $1.16 per share compared to $224.3 million per share or 98 cents per share.

The company expects net earnings per diluted share in third quarter in the range of $1.11 to $1.16 and $1.70 to $1.77 for the fourth quarter and between $4.88 and $5.01 for the year.

eBay Inc ((EBAY)) climbed 4.2% or $2.28 to $56.48 after the online marketplace agreed to acquire Braintree, the payment platform provider for $800 million in cash.

The transaction is expected to close late in the fourth quarter of this year.

Ferrellgas Partners, LP ((FGP)) gained 1.7% or 37 cents to $22.19 after the propane equipment distributor said total revenues in the fourth-quarter ending in July grew 2.6% to $350.7 million. Net loss in the quarter narrowed to $28.5 million or diluted loss per share of 36 cents compared to $35.2 million per share or 45 cents per share.

Hertz Global Holdings, Inc ((HTZ)) plunged 11.6% or $2.95 to $22.83 after the rental car company lowered its revenues and adjusted pre-tax income guidance for the year to between $10.80 billion and $10.90 billion compared to earlier forecast in February in the range of $10.85 billion to $10.95 billion.

The company estimated adjusted net income between $780 million and $830 million from the prior guidance of $830 million to $875 million.

H.B. Fuller Company ((FUL)) soared 7.95% or $3.21 to $43.63 after the adhesives maker said net revenue in the third-quarter ending in August grew 2.8% to $514.6 million. Net income in the quarter rose 5.5% to $28.3 million or diluted earnings 55 cents per share compared to $83.3 million per share or $1.64 per share.

Jabil Circuit, Inc. ((JBL)) declined 7% or $1.68 to $22.32 after the electronic chip maker reported net revenue in the fourth-quarter ending in August dropped 11.6% to $4.81 billion. Net income in the quarter surged 53.4% to $127 million or diluted earnings 61 cents per share compared to $82.8 million per share or 39 cents per share.

McCormick & Company, Inc ((MKC)) dropped 2.5% or $1.72 to $66.33 after the spice maker reported sales in the third-quarter ending in August climbed 4% to $1.02 billion. Net income in the quarter was flat at $104.4 million and diluted earnings per share were flat at 78 cents compared to a year ago period.
